Such a small tank to use lanthanum on. I say its not worth it. Although its cheap and effective. I'd try aggressive waterchanges and GFO, maybe give carbon dosing and skim wet as well. On Marvin's tank no doubt, that beast would suck up GFO like crazy, LOL, on a 30 gallon, not so much......my 2.
 
I'm currently running Gfo and my protein skimmer was offline for almost 3 weeks just making problem worse. That said now that's it's online again I'm just going to do more water changes now and change out my Gfo.

So far so good on these lights been about a week now all corals are responding well no losses and less evaporation :). Still combating GHA I've been doing 10 gallon water changes now once a week past 2 weeks now and renewed my chemipure and phosguard.
 
Question for you guys this hair algae is turning now from dark green to light green /brown I'm wondering if this is a good sign........ but now I'm having hair algae spots (same color as described) pop up in locations there weren't before. I started to run phosguard last week in my sump and have been keeping up water changes. I've lowered my white intensity as well on the leds to help starve the hair algae of light.
